I am happy living here as a tenant. Affordable apartments, easy metro access, and nearby IT hubs make my daily commute smooth and stress-free.

My society faces frequent water shortages in summer. We often rely on tankers, which is inconvenient and adds extra expenses.

I invested here in a property last year and witnessed that the value has appreciated significantly. Tenants are also available easily.

The roads are well-planned, but during monsoons, waterlogging in certain areas becomes a major issue. It needs better drainage solutions.

Public transport is unreliable at night. After late office shifts, finding cabs or buses is a challenge, making travel difficult.

Finding good tenants is tough sometimes. Many people rent for short durations and frequently shift, causing inconvenience.

I live near wakad in PCMC and i feel it is very chaotic. If you prefer quiet environment, this may not fit well. But on the good side, it has all great facilities. for public transport, there are buses and metro. for daily amenities, there are supermarkets and malls nearby. Rent is also not high

The flats in PCMC have more space for the money you pay than other areas. But on the downside, it is not entirely residential so evenings can be noisy and congested

We live in phase 1 hinjawadi which is a bit quiter than bhosari and area near MIDC. inner lanes are smooth but main roads very patchy. the biggest perk is the airport and railway station proximity

Pimpri Chinchwad is a well known industrial area and slightly residential too. there are many business parks and industries here which keeps the demand steady and rental yield also moderate. but infrastructure still needs to evolve. buildings need to refurbished in some areas.

Pimpri Chinchwad is a nice area if you looking for budget friendly and spacious flats. but I prefer an area with more trees and parks which this one lacks heavily. this is why it also feels dull and very crowded
